AI Algorithms and Student Learning Patterns

AI algorithms are pivotal in identifying student learning patterns, providing insights that lead to more effective teaching methods. By continuously analyzing data, AI can detect trends and anomalies in a student’s learning journey. This information helps educators craft interventions that cater to specific learning needs. Moreover, AI can assist teachers in efficiently allocating their time and resources to areas that need the most attention. For example, if a student struggles with a particular concept, AI might suggest additional resources or exercises. Conversely, for high-performing students, AI could propose advanced topics to maintain engagement. By understanding these patterns, AI facilitates personalized learning paths, promoting a deeper and more meaningful educational experience.

Overcoming Challenges in AI-Integrated Education

Implementing AI in education poses several challenges, including accessibility, privacy, and the digital divide. Ensuring equitable access to AI tools requires significant investment in infrastructure and training. Privacy concerns also emerge as AI systems collect and analyze vast amounts of student data. Regulatory frameworks must be established to protect this information. Additionally, educators need ongoing support to integrate AI effectively into their teaching. Despite these challenges, the potential benefits of AI-integrated education, such as personalized learning and enhanced engagement, make it a worthwhile endeavor. By addressing these obstacles, educators can harness AI’s full potential in shaping future educational landscapes.
